What to Do When Water Hits Your Comanche Creek Home

The first 60 minutes after water damage are critical. Here's exactly what to do — and what to avoid.

1

Stop the Water Source

Shut off the main water valve if it's a pipe. If it's storm-related, move to step 2. Don't enter standing water near electrical outlets.

2

Cut Power to Affected Areas

Turn off breakers to any room with standing water. If the breaker panel is in the flooded area, call your utility company first.

3

Document Everything

Photograph and video all damage before touching anything. Your insurance claim depends on evidence of initial conditions.

4

Call a Professional

Don't wait. In Comanche Creek's climate, mold begins colonizing within 24–48 hours. The faster pros start extraction, the lower the total cost.

5

Protect Valuables

Move electronics, documents, and irreplaceable items to dry areas. Lift furniture off wet carpet with aluminum foil under the legs.

Will my homeowner's insurance cover water damage?
Most Colorado policies cover sudden and accidental damage — burst pipes, appliance failures, storm intrusion. Gradual leaks and deferred maintenance are typically excluded. Your state deadline: 2 years.
What should I do right now if my home has water damage?
Cut electricity to affected areas if safe. Stop the water source. Document everything with photos and video. Don't walk through standing water above ankle level. Then call a restoration professional immediately.
What determines the cost of water damage restoration?
Four factors: (1) water source category (clean vs. sewage), (2) affected area size, (3) materials impacted (carpet vs. hardwood vs. drywall), and (4) response speed. In Comanche Creek, the 0.7× local cost multiplier also applies.
